Deep Reinforcement Learning for Multi-User Massive MIMO With Channel Aging
Zhenyuan Feng,
Bruno Clerckx
Abstract:The design of beamforming for downlink multi-user massive multi-input multi-output (MIMO) relies on accurate downlink channel state information (CSI) at the transmitter (CSIT). In fact, it is difficult for the base station (BS) to obtain perfect CSIT due to user mobility, and latency/feedback delay (between downlink data transmission and CSI acquisition).
